Small Claims Counterclaim Petition

A Missouri Small Claims Counterclaim Petition is a legal document used in the state of Missouri to file a counterclaim in a small claims court case. A counterclaim is a claim that is made by the defendant against the plaintiff in a lawsuit. The counterclaim is usually made in response to the plaintiff's original claim. The Missouri Small Claims Counterclaim Petition must be filed in the court where the original claim was filed. The petition must include the defendant's name and address, the plaintiff's name and address, the date of the original claim, the amount of the claim, and the defendant's counterclaim. The defendant must also provide evidence to support the counterclaim. There are two types of Missouri Small Claims Counterclaim Petitions: the standard counterclaim petition, and the joint counterclaim petition. The standard counterclaim petition is used when a single defendant is filing a counterclaim against the plaintiff. The joint counterclaim petition is used when two or more defendants are filing a joint counterclaim against the plaintiff.

How Small Claims Lawsuits are Filed. The plaintiff (the one who files the lawsuit) usually submits the legal documents in the associate circuit court where the person or business you are suing is located or where the product or service was bought. The filing fee is $35.50.

The plaintiff shall file his reply to a counterclaim in the answer within twenty days after filing of the answer or, if a reply is ordered by the court, within twenty days after entry of the order, unless the order otherwise directs.

In Missouri, plaintiffs have up to five years to file a lawsuit for personal injury, defamation, and medical malpractice. However, a maximum of 10 years is allowed for discovery of an injury. Injury to property, trespassing, and enforcement of written contracts carry a five-year statute of limitations.

A lawyer is not required in small claims court. However, court staff cannot provide legal advice or substantive assistance with a claim or other matters in a suit, so it can be very helpful to hire or consult with an attorney regarding the process, your rights, and claims/defenses.

1. In Small Claims Court plaintiffs act as their own attorney unless they choose to retain an attorney to represent them. The plaintiff must complete all forms and present their own evidence in court. The Court provides all forms necessary for the filing of a small claims case.
